πŸ” What Are Acrylic Nails?

Acrylic nails are a combination of liquid monomer and powder polymer that harden when exposed to air. They create a strong, durable base that extends your natural nails.

✨ Pros of Acrylic Nails:

βœ”οΈ Highly durable – Ideal for people who use their hands a lot.
βœ”οΈ Longer-lasting – Can stay intact for up to 4 weeks.
βœ”οΈ Customizable – Available in various shapes and lengths.

⚠️ Cons of Acrylic Nails:

❌ Can damage natural nails if not applied or removed properly.
❌ Strong odor during application.
❌ Less natural look compared to gel nails.

πŸ’Ž What Are Gel Nails?

Gel nails are made from a liquid gel formula that is cured under a UV or LED lamp. Unlike acrylics, they have a more natural appearance and feel lighter on the nails.

✨ Pros of Gel Nails:

βœ”οΈ More natural look – Appears glossy and smooth.
βœ”οΈ No strong odor during application.
βœ”οΈ Less damaging than acrylics when removed correctly.

⚠️ Cons of Gel Nails:

❌ Less durable – More prone to chipping than acrylics.
❌ Requires UV light – Needs curing under a lamp.
❌ Expensive – Usually costs more than acrylic nails.

πŸ’‘ Pro Tip: Always apply sunscreen to your hands before a gel manicure to protect your skin from UV exposure.


πŸ†š Acrylic vs. Gel: A Quick Comparison

FeatureAcrylic NailsGel Nails
DurabilityStronger & lasts longerSofter, prone to chipping
AppearanceThicker & more artificialGlossy & natural-looking
OdorStrong chemical smellOdorless
ApplicationAir-driedCured under UV/LED light
RemovalRequires soaking & filingSoaked off with acetone

πŸ’… Which One Should You Choose?

Still not sure? Here’s a simple guide:

πŸ‘‰ Choose Acrylic Nails if:
βœ”οΈ You need a long-lasting, strong manicure.
βœ”οΈ You love longer nail extensions.
βœ”οΈ You don’t mind regular maintenance.

πŸ‘‰ Choose Gel Nails if:
βœ”οΈ You prefer a natural look.
βœ”οΈ You want a softer, more flexible feel.
βœ”οΈ You don’t want the strong chemical smell of acrylics.
